AC&S, Inc. is seeking a full-time Entry-level Chemical Operator to join our team in Nitro, WV . In this hands-on role, you’ll be trained to operate a variety of equipment used in chemical manufacturing and play a key part in maintaining safe and efficient plant operations.

Schedule: 12-hour shifts, Monday to Friday (generally, one weekday off, and rotating monthly
Starting Pay Rate: $23.62/hour (After 1 year; $25.98, after 3 years; $28.35, and after 5 years; $30.71)

Job Purpose
The Chemical Operator is responsible for the safe and efficient operation of chemical processing equipment used in the manufacturing, blending, and packaging of specialty chemical products. This position ensures adherence to all safety, environmental, and quality standards while maintaining accurate production records and supporting continuous improvement initiatives. The Chemical Operator plays a critical role in ensuring product quality, process reliability, and compliance with industry regulations .

Physical Demands:
This role involves moderate physical activity and routine technical tasks that require frequent standing, walking, climbing, bending, and lifting. Employees must be able to lift and move containers up to 55 pounds and operate equipment such as hoses, valves, and forklifts while wearing full PPE, including respirators, gloves, goggles, chemical suits, and steel‑toe boots. Work is performed in a chemical plant environment with exposure to chemicals, fumes, extreme temperatures, loud noise, and moving machinery, including indoor, outdoor, confined‑space, and elevated‑area conditions. Strict adherence to all environmental, health, and safety regulations is required.
